baseparse: provide default conversion using bps if no fps available
Also store estimated duration as such, rather than pretending otherwise
(e.g. set by subclass).

@@ -155,10 +155,13 @@
* which can be provided to GstBaseParse to enable it to cater for
* buffer time metadata (which will be taken from upstream as much as possible).
* Internally keeping track of frames and respective
- * sizes that have been pushed provides GstBaseParse which a bytes per frame
+ * sizes that have been pushed provides GstBaseParse with a bytes per frame
* rate. A default @convert (used if not overriden) will then use these
* rates to perform obvious conversions. These rates are also used to update
* (estimated) duration at regular frame intervals.
+ * If no (fixed) frames per second rate applies, default conversion will be
+ * based on (estimated) bytes per second (but no default buffer metadata
+ * can be provided in this case).
* </para></listitem>
* </itemizedlist>
*
